    Considering hanging up my shield due to high level haters.....

    So, the high level players in this game are starting to grind me! Don't get me wrong, by no way is this the majority, but the minority tends to be very vocal and belittling.

    To give some context, I'm an ilvl 62 tank, and enjoyed levelling up my character immensely. This game has been great, but now I am into the high level dungeons and primary, I am getting a sour taste on my mouth about the whole game.

    When did it become mandatory to watch YouTube videos before a fight? What happened to enjoying the game and learning the mechanics? Are these people who only started playing games after YouTube was invented?

    I am in no way a terrible player, nor am I the best. I always tell people if I am new to a fight and most of the time, people are fine. But these people who vilify you for being new are ruining it for me. And I am sure I am not the only one.

    When did games become about speed running and kicking people after one wipe. Why.... Dear god.... Why? Haha.

    Maybe I'll just hang up my sword and shield and craft instead. Am I the only one who finds this happens?

    You are doing yourself and the rest of a group a disservice if you go in knowing nothing. You aren't going for world first or anything. The info and guides on how to do boss fights are out there, its better to read up beforehand then go in clueless and wipe the group a bunch and make everyone else angry because you don't know what to do. This isn't a single player game where not not reading guides and learning at your own pace is perfectly fine, when you constantly wipe the group due to not knowing what to do you waste 7 other people's time not just your own.

    Go in prepared as possible that is what I always do.

    No you're not the only one. You'll always find that one elitist bugger that likes to speedrun everything, do HM and EX primals with no wipes and generally dislikes anyone who doesn't preform to their expectations. The first time I did Titan HM the only help I had before doing it was my friend whom I was in a Skype call with and an image guide to Titan's rotations and bomb positioning. I wanted to learn the fight as we went and have fun doing it. We did just fine, but the MT hated the fact that me and one other damage were new to the fight and tried to kick us after the first wipe. The only reason we weren't kicked was because the MT was the only person not in our FC and got kicked himself for harrassing us... only for him to join us again and continue to be a dick to us new players :/

    You're the tank man, you have a lot of power in instances. If you don't want to speedrun then say you don't want to speedrun. If they kick you for that, laugh at them because you have near instant que time and can just join another dungeon and probably do three dungeons before they get a new tank XD Laugh at them more after you report them for abusing the vote-kick system.
